Monti’s Cafe in Portland

Published by Dawn On March 18, 2019

Monti’s Cafe is for people who love character. Ambience is key at Monti’s for those that love history, books, vintage, antiques, nostalgia, or just like someplace homey. Mismatched tables and chairs, bookshelves, vintage lamps, turn-of-the-century coat racks, all combine to create an inviting and cozy atmosphere.

Stop by for a cup of coffee and a giant cookie, a hot cup of chai and a strawberry scone, a breakfast parfait or smoothie, or a sandwich and bowl of soup.  It is a great place to meet up with a friend, have something to eat, and explore the antique mall afterwards.

The fact that it is attached to one of the best antique malls around, Monticello Antique Marketplace, is a bonus. Monti’s sits on a balcony slightly overlooking the vintage marketplace. Monticello’s is very good at keeping the stock rotating seasonally, and you rarely will see the same items waiting for you if you come back a week later. It is always a fun adventure visting the various market stalls, never knowing what treasure you will find. They also have a large consignment furniture room, and a garden room where you can wander through displays listening to birds chirping and perhaps a water fountain bubbling away.  It is a favorite spot of mine, because they know the importance of ambience.  

monticello antique marketplace

Located just off I-205 at Stark Street in the Montavilla neighborhood, it is easy to find and well worth the visit.

Monticello Antique Market Place:

Mon-Sat: 10am-6pm | Sun: 10am-5pm

8600 SE Stark St, Portland, OR 97216

MonticelloAntiques.com

Monti’s Cafe:

Monday-Friday 7:00 AM – 5:00 PM
Saturday 8:00 AM – 5:00 PM
Sunday 8:00 AM – 4:00 PM
